Achiral building blocks form nonracemic , chiral capsular hosts with enantioselective molecular recognition properties. The chirality is imprinted by a chiral guest template, and persists for hours in organic solvents after the guest has been removed. The exchange equilibria are depicted, with the guest exchanges shown by the horizontal equilibria and monomer exchanges by the vertical equilibria.
